Thermal cleaning systems for exhaust gas from surface treatment equipment - Safety requirements
This European Standard is applicable to thermal cleaning systems for exhaust gas from surface treatment equipment/systems as given below in which the concentration of exhaust gas to be cleaned (for the purpose of this European Standard, named "process gas") at the inlet to the thermal cleaning system is safely limited within the concentration ranges given in 5.2.2.2.
Surface treatment equipment includes:
- dryers according to EN 1539, curing equipment;
- flash-off areas;
- coating plants (e.g. closed spray booths, open fronted spray booths);
- machines using flammable solvents for the pre-treatment and cleaning of products or equipment (e.g. barrels, tins, cans or containers);
- related solvent handling equipment.
This European Standard deals only with the significant hazards from fire and explosion and hazards generated by residual process gases as listed in Clause 4, when used as intended and under the conditions foreseen by the manufacturer.
The types of thermal cleaning systems covered in this European Standard are
- direct combustion, and
- catalytic combustion
(see definitions in 3.1.1 and 3.1.2).
This European Standard applies in conjunction with the relevant requirements of EN 746-1 and EN 746-2.
For the purpose of this European Standard a thermal cleaning system for process gas contains the following components: fan(s), heat exchanger, process space, main and supporting burner, injection system, power driven dampers, control and power circuits joined together for the processing of flammable substances, predominantly volatile organic compounds, by effecting oxidation.
NOTE Thermal cleaning equipment is usually integrated with systems as covered by e.g. EN 1010-1, EN 1539, EN 12215, EN 12921-1 or EN 12921-3.
1.2 This European Standard is not applicable to:
- thermal paint removal systems;
- pyrolytic systems.

Overview
EN 12753:2005+A1:2010 is the CEN European standard that specifies safety requirements for thermal cleaning systems used to treat exhaust gas (process gas) from surface treatment equipment. It covers systems that oxidise volatile organic compounds (VOCs) by direct combustion or catalytic combustion and applies when inlet process-gas concentrations are safely limited to the ranges defined in the standard. Typical covered equipment includes dryers (EN 1539), curing equipment, flash‑off areas, coating plants (spray booths), solvent‑using machines and related solvent handling equipment. The standard addresses significant hazards from fire, explosion and residual process gases and is intended to be used alongside EN 746‑1 and EN 746‑2.
Key topics and technical requirements
- Scope and definitions: terms such as process gas, process space, direct/catalytic combustion, LEL and recirculation.
- Hazard identification: fire, explosion and hazards from residual process gases (Clause 4).
- Safety requirements / protective measures: design, construction and controls to prevent ignition, overconcentration and unsafe conditions (Clause 5).
- System components: requirements for fans, heat exchangers, burners, injection systems, power‑driven dampers, control and power circuits.
- Verification and testing: procedures for verifying safety measures and operational limits.
- Information for use: instruction handbook, marking and operational documentation.
- Annexes and guidance: schematic system views, temperature dependency of LEL, operating parameters and measurement methods, guidelines for increased concentrations, zone/category relation and national references.
- Exclusions: not applicable to thermal paint‑removal or pyrolytic systems.

Thermal cleaning equipment is usually integrated with systems as covered by e.g. EN 1010-1, EN 1539, EN 12215, EN 12921-1 or EN 12921-3. 1.2 This European Standard is not applicable to: thermal paint removal systems; pyrolytic systems. 1.3 This European Standard is not applicable to thermal cleaning systems which are manufactured before the date of publication of this document by CEN.
Examples of downstream equipment are: heat recovery systems, recirculation systems.
Examples of flammable substances are: solvent vapours; fuel gases; condensates; deposits; gases released from condensates and/or deposits.
Examples of ignition sources are: hot surfaces (e.g. of heating systems, of electrical equipment); heating systems, burners, combustion products; sparks created by mechanically induced energy (e.g. by fans wheel, bearing); electrostatic discharges; electrical sparks; hot gases or chemical reactions within the system/equipment itself and/or in upstream and downstream equipment components or duct systems due to back-firing. Maximum temperature in the heat exchanger Mass content of aromatic hydrocarbons Admissible concentration given in % of LEL Reference temperature a) Independent < 25 % 25 % 20 °C b) Independent > 25 % 20 % 20 °C c) 450 °C Independent 50 % Theat exchanger
NOTE 1 The indicated limit values represent the proven findings of scientific studies (see Bibliography) and experiences in the operation of thermal cleaning systems. These findings show that mixtures corresponding to the values indicated in subclauses a), b) and c) do not result in explosive reactions of the flammable substances but an accelerated combustion takes place at temperatures in the region 600 °C. For further information see Bibliography. NOTE 2 For temperature dependence of the LEL, see Annex B. For information about types of thermal cleaning systems, properties of volatile flammable substances and process design see Annex D. There are ways to operate thermal cleaning systems safely at higher concentrations than those given by a), b) and c). These types of thermal cleaning systems are not covered by this European Standard. This is due to the fact that these conditions for a safe operation depend on the specific design of the thermal cleaning system and cannot be determined in a generally applicable way. The risk assessment and the design of such thermal cleaning systems is covered by EN 1127-1. For further information see Annex D. If the limitation of the inlet concentration as given in Table 1 cannot be ensured, the inlet concentration shall be monitored (e.g. by FID, FTA or IR-gas detectors) and interlocked with at least one of the following measures: damper for diluting of the process gas (e.g. by fresh air); damper cutting off the process gas; damper bypassing the system. NOTE 3 Bypassing may need to apply to additional national environmental regulations. The interlocking shall ensure the operation of the system within the limits given in Table 1.
